This chipotle chicken wrap is one of my favorite ways to turn leftover chicken into a filling school lunch with big flavor. Here, you’ll learn how to layer it, roll it tightly, and pack it so the tortilla stays fresh until lunchtime.

Packing It for Lunch
- Mix the chicken salad
Whether you’re using rotisserie chicken or grilled chicken, the pieces should be small. To add more flavor, add ¼ teaspoon of taco seasoning to the chicken salad. - Layer the ingredients
Spread more chipotle mayo on the tortilla to ensure every bite is delicious; it’s the “glue” that holds it all together. Then, layer the ingredients in the middle of the tortilla. - Wrap it up
Fold the sides of the tortilla in, then fold the bottom over the filling, and roll it up tightly while tucking the filling snugly into the tortilla. - Pack it for lunch
Place the wrap in the main compartment of a lunchbox and any fruit and veggies in other compartments or in another container. Keep it refrigerated until you pack it in an insulated lunch bag.

Laura’s School Lunch Packing Tips
Don’t overdo the chipotle mayo, and keep wetter ingredients like avocado or guacamole toward the center instead of against the tortilla. Rolling it tightly also helps keep everything in place.
Yes. Assemble it, roll it tightly, and refrigerate it in a sealed lunch container. I prefer to leave it whole overnight and slice it in the morning so the filling stays tucked inside.
If your avocado isn’t ripe, using a guacamole single also works because it spreads great over a tortilla.
Pack it in a sealed lunch container where it fits snugly. If you’re using a gluten-free tortilla, which tends to dry out faster, you can wrap the finished wrap in a slightly damp paper towel before placing it in the container.

Chipotle Chicken Wrap with Avocado

Ingredients
- 1 large tortilla
- 1 ½ tablespoons chipotle mayo
- ½ cup cooked chicken, chopped
- ¼ avocado, mashed
- ¼ cup black beans
- Veggies: corn, grilled peppers & onions, optional
Instructions
Make the wrap:
- In a small bowl, combine the chicken and half of the chipotle mayo. Sprinkle a little taco seasoning for added flavor.
- Spread the other half of the chipotle mayo thinly on the wrap. Place the seasoned chicken in the middle of the wrap. Top with the mashed avocado or guacamole, black beans, and any additional veggies you enjoy.
- Fold the sides in, and then the bottom over the filling. Roll tightly up, while tucking the sides in. Slice it in half and enjoy.
Pack it for lunch:
- Place the chicken wrap inside the main compartment of a lunchbox along with some fruit and veggies. Cover with the lid and refrigerate until ready to pack inside a lunch bag with or without an ice pack.
